What is Credit Rating?

A credit rating assesses the credit worthiness


of an individual, corporation, or even a country.
Credit ratings are calculated from financial
history and current assets and liabilities.

Credit rating agencies gives the ratings.

CREDIT RATING SYMBOLS
CRISIL-
AAA : Highest Safety
AA : High Safety
A : Adequate Safety
BBB : Moderate Safety
BB : Inadequate Safety
B : High Risk
C : Substantial Risk
D : Default
NM : Not Meaningful
